#319444 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#319444 is composed of 19.2% red, 58% green and 26.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 66.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 54.1% yellow and 42% black. It has a hue angle of 131.5 degrees, a saturation of 50.3% and a lightness of 38.6%. #319444 color hex could be obtained by blending #62ff88 with #002900. Closest websafe color is: #339933.

Shades and Tints of #319444
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000100 is the darkest color, while #f1faf3 is the lightest one.
